Effect of laser polarization in laser-assisted electron-helium inelastic collisions:a sturmian approach
Abstract
The influence of linearly and circularly polarized laser fields on the dynamics of fast electron-impact excitation in atomic helium is discussed. A detailed analysis is made in the excitation of 21S, 31S and 31D dressed states of helium target.
